The Greatest Guide To servicessh
The Greatest Guide To servicessh
Blog Article
Do you think that you are prepared to use systemctl to control your products and services? Fan the flames of a lab Digital machine and decide on a provider to work with. You should not try this with a manufacturing system! Make sure you can attain the following responsibilities:
For an SSH customer and server to determine a link, the SSH server sends the client a replica of its general public key right before making it possible for the client to log in. This method encrypts traffic exchanged among the server along with the consumer.
Some administrators advise which you change the default port that SSH runs on. This could certainly help lower the volume of authentication tries your server is subjected to from automatic bots.
In Linux, the SSH service performs a way referred to as stop-to-stop encryption, in which one particular user features a general public important, and A different person retains A non-public vital. Info transmission can occur when each consumers enter the right encryption keys.
A number of cryptographic algorithms can be utilized to generate SSH keys, which includes RSA, DSA, and ECDSA. RSA keys are commonly favored and so are the default key sort.
The main means of specifying the accounts which are permitted to login is utilizing the AllowUsers directive. Seek for the AllowUsers directive while in the file. If just one isn't going to exist, develop it anywhere. Following the directive, checklist the user accounts that needs to be allowed to login by way of SSH:
The ControlMaster ought to be set to “vehicle” in in the position to mechanically allow for multiplexing if at all possible.
To empower port forwarding, we need to Check out the configuration file of SSH service. We will locate the SSH configuration file under the root/and many others/ssh directory.
If for some purpose you have to bypass the multiplexing configuration temporarily, you are able to do so by passing the -S flag with none:
We will operate the vvv command to check and established the SSH protocol towards a particular IP handle. In my situation, I am hoping servicessh to connect the localhost community. Those that don’t learn how to obtain a localhost community in Linux can see the procedures of how to set up the Apache server on Linux.
To run an individual command on the remote server in lieu of spawning a shell session, you could increase the command following the link info, like this:
Just after phase 1, you ought to be equipped to connect with this Ubuntu server or desktop remotely via ssh and/or scp commands.
Be aware: To change or remove the passphrase, you must know the first passphrase. When you've got missing the passphrase to The crucial element, there isn't a recourse and you will need to crank out a different essential pair.
Hunt for the X11Forwarding directive. Whether it is commented out, uncomment it. Generate it if vital and established the worth to “yes”: